What is HVAC zoning?
HVAC zoning divides your home into separate temperature areas (zones) that can be heated or cooled independently. Instead of one thermostat trying to keep the entire house at a single setpoint, each zone gets its own thermostat or sensor—and a control panel tells your system where and when to deliver air. The result: targeted comfort, less waste, and fewer thermostat wars.
Typical zones
- Upstairs vs. downstairs
- Primary living areas vs. bedrooms
- Sunroom, bonus room, or finished garage
- Additions or areas with big windows/exposure
How zoning actually works (simple version)
- Thermostats or sensors in each zone read the room temperature and send signals to a zoning control panel.
- The control panel opens or closes motorized dampers inside the ductwork to direct airflow only to the zones that need conditioning.
- Your furnace/air handler and AC/heat pump run as usual, but the air is routed more intelligently, not blasted everywhere.
- Once a zone reaches its setpoint, its damper closes and the system focuses on the remaining zones that still call for heating or cooling.
Don’t have ducts—or have rooms that are impossible to balance? A ductless mini-split heat pump can create one or more zones without touching existing ductwork. Will zoning fix my hot and cold spots?
Often, yes—if the cause is uneven load or usage. Zoning shines in homes where:
- Sun exposure, ceiling height, or window area varies a lot room-to-room.
- The upstairs is consistently warmer than the downstairs.
- A home office, nursery, or media room needs a different temperature than the rest of the house.
- Parts of the house sit empty for long stretches and don’t need conditioning all day.
However, zoning won’t mask core problems. If hot/cold spots come from:
- Undersized/oversized equipment
- Leaky, crushed, or poorly designed ducts
- Inadequate insulation or air leakage around windows/doors

Zoning options: retrofit vs. ductless vs. smart thermostats
1) Retrofit zoning (add dampers to existing ducts)
- Best for: Homes with decent duct design that still have uneven rooms or differing usage.
- What’s added: Motorized dampers, a zoning control panel, and additional thermostats/sensors.
- Pros: Uses your current equipment and ducts; whole-home solution.
- Considerations: Ducts must be accessible; static pressure must be managed with proper by-pass strategy or modern variable-speed equipment.
2) Ductless mini-split zoning
- Best for: Additions, bonus rooms, finished garages, sunrooms, or homes without ducts.
- What’s added: One outdoor unit plus one or more indoor heads, each acting as a standalone zone.
- Pros: High efficiency, great for problem rooms, no duct losses.
- Considerations: Visible indoor units; ideal when a few targeted zones need help.
3) Smart thermostats & sensors (soft zoning)
- Best for: Homes already near-balanced that need better scheduling and room weighting.
- What’s added: Room sensors and smart controls that average or prioritize certain rooms.
- Pros: Lower cost; quick comfort improvement; better schedules and setbacks.
- Considerations: Doesn’t re-route air; won’t overcome big duct or load problems alone.
Costs and payoff (ballpark)
- Retrofit zoning: Often $2,000–$5,000+ depending on access, number of zones, and control components.
- Ductless mini-splits: Roughly $3,000–$6,000 per zone installed, varying by capacity, efficiency, and finish level.
- Smart thermostat + sensors: $200–$600 for hardware, plus installation if needed.
Where savings come from:
- Conditioning only the rooms you use, when you use them
- Lower setpoints (winter) or higher setpoints (summer) in less-used zones
- Fewer “overcool/overheat the whole house” moments just to fix one room
Many homeowners see improved comfort immediately and energy savings over the first season when zoning is sized and set up correctly.
Common mistakes to avoid
- Too many tiny zones on a single-stage system
- Solution: Keep zones reasonably sized or pair zoning with variable-speed equipment that can ramp output up/down.
- Ignoring duct issues
- Solution: Seal, insulate, and right-size ducts first. Zoning can only steer air that can actually get there.
- No pressure relief strategy
- Solution: Use proper damper logic, bypass strategy (when appropriate), and modern ECM/variable-speed blowers.
- Bad thermostat placement
- Solution: Mount away from direct sun, drafts, electronics, and exterior doors for accurate reads.
- Skipping commissioning
- Solution: Have a pro balance airflow, verify damper operation, and confirm stage/airflow settings under real-world calls.
Who benefits most from zoning?
- Two-story homes where upstairs roasts in summer and chills in winter
- Homes with large windows on one side, or a sunroom that overheats
- Households with different comfort needs (night-owl office vs. early-to-bed bedrooms)
- Homes with additions tied into an older duct system
- Part-time spaces (guest rooms, hobby rooms) you don’t want to condition 24/7
Maintenance and ownership tips
- Change filters on schedule (every 1–3 months, depending on use).
- Test dampers seasonally—have someone adjust a zone setpoint while you listen/feel for damper movement and airflow changes.
- Update schedules when school, work, or sleep patterns shift.
- Book annual service so a tech can verify zone logic, blower settings, and static pressure as damper positions change.
DIY vs. pro installation
- Smart thermostat + sensors? Many homeowners can DIY the hardware; we’re happy to program, place sensors, and fine-tune settings.
- Retrofit dampers or multi-zone mini-splits? Hire a pro. Correct damper sizing, wiring, safety interlocks, and static-pressure management are critical to performance and equipment longevity.
